The Equity Share Agreement is a legal document designed for partners investing in residential property within Allegheny. This agreement outlines the purchase price, down payment contributions, financing terms, and responsibilities of each party, specifically detailing contributions to the equity-sharing venture and property maintenance. Key sections address the distribution of sale proceeds, intentions of the parties, and conditions in the event of death. Additionally, it emphasizes mutual agreements on investment amounts, the necessity for maintaining the property, and dispute resolution through arbitration. This form is useful for attorneys, partners, owners, associates, paralegals, and legal assistants managing equity agreements, as it provides clear guidelines to structure investment relationships and protect the interests of both parties involved.

Equity agreements allow entrepreneurs to secure funding for their start-up by giving up a portion of ownership of their company to investors. In short, these arrangements typically involve investors providing capital in exchange for shares of stock which they will hold and potentially sell in the future for a profit.

Equity agreements commonly contain the following components: Equity program. This section outlines the details of the investment plan, including its purpose, conditions, and objectives. It also serves as a statement of intention to create a legal relationship between both parties.

Draft the equity agreement, detailing the company's capital structure, the number of shares to be offered, the rights of the shareholders, and other details. Consult legal and financial advisors to ensure that the equity agreement is in line with all applicable laws and regulations.
